DEF

Loss or removal of calcium or calcium compounds from a calcified material such as ... soil.

CONT

Decalcification and acidification with water containing carbon dioxide are intrinsically slower ...

OBS

A term used by soil scientists when referring to the removal of calcium ions from a soil by the process of leaching, in which calcium bicarbonate is carried away in solution ...
